https://i.ancii.com/shiliang1995/
Shiliang shiliang1995
网上找了很多js,jQuery 正则表达式验证身份证是否有效的方法,多数是验证是否15位数字18位数字或者最后一位是Xx字母,都不太有效避免随便输入数字这种情况。所以,又弄了个验证地区,生日,性别的这样能有效避免人为只是输入纯数字。/^\d{17}$/i.
常用的正则表达式 匹配中文字符的正则表达式: [\u4e00-\u9fa5] 匹配双字节字符:[^\x00-\xff] 匹配空行的正则表达式:\n[\s| ]*\r 匹配HTML标记的正则表达式:/<(.*)>.*<\/\1>|&l
/^(https?:\/\/)?([\da-z\.-]+)\.([a-z\.]{2,6})([\/\w\.-]*)*\/?$/. /^<([a-z]+)([^<]+)*(?:>(.*)<\/\1>|\s+\/>)$/.
首先认识了,\d指的是数字,\w指的是数字字母及下划线,\s指的是空格对是大写的\D,\W,\S正好相反.其次是量词,*是指0到任意数,+指的是1到任意数{n,m}指的是最少n个数,最多m个数。对于区间外的^指的是以什么开头,相反的$则是以什么结尾。
匹配中文字符的正则表达式: [\u4e00-\u9fa5]评注:匹配中文还真是个头疼的事,有了这个表达式就好办了。匹配双字节字符:[^\x00-\xff]评注:可以用来计算字符串的长度。匹配网址URL的正则表达式:[a-zA-z]+://[^\s]*评注:
正则表达式的引擎分为2种,一种是DFA引擎,一种是NFA引擎。DFA引擎是文本主导的,对于要匹配的文本,记录2个pointer,一个是文本当前匹配的位置,另一个记录正则表达式中的匹配位置,这可能有好几个位置。NFA提供更多可以控制的结构,比如,环视,固化分
Python中正则表达式 在 re 模块 — Regular expression operations. Python中的re模块提供与Perl类似的正则表达式匹配操作,但是要注意的是:正则匹配时 表达式和要查询的字符串可以是 unicode字符串,也可
因为需要为客户保持隐私,所以手机号码不能完全显示在网站上,但是又不能不显示,所以就很多网站想到了显示但是不完整显示,在上面用星号替换部分显示,其实做到这个很简单,用正则替换显示其中的一部分即可。
return preg_match("/^\w+([-+.]\w+)*@\w+([-.]\w+)*\.\w+([-.]\w+)*$/", $str);return preg_match("/^http:\/\/[A-Za-z0
在php中汉字正则可能有些朋友觉得很简单,但是在使用时会发现在gbk编码与uft8编码可能会有点区别哦,下面小编来介绍一下。gbk编码下汉字正则1.判断字符串是否全是汉字。$str = '全部是汉字测试';echo '不全是汉字';>当$str =
0 关注 0 粉丝 0 动态
Copyright © 2013 - 2019 Ancii.com
京ICP备18063983号-5 京公网安备11010802014868号